Boiling point will be "Selective Evaporation starting with Propane" Boiling point: -5.8°F (-21°C) Vapor pressure: 45 psig at 70°F (21.1°C) Ignition temperature: ≥365 °C (≥689 °F) Shipping: UN1965 HYDROCARBON GAS MIXTURE, LIQUEFIED Molecular formula for Butane: C4-H10 CAS Number for Butane: 106-97-8 UN 1170- BUTANE Molecular formula for Propane: C3-H8 CAS Number for Propane: 74-98-6 UN 1978- PROPANE About OdorizationEGI's odorized gas starts as non-odorized Extraction Grade gas. To comply with the California Health and Safety Code - HSC § 11107.2, we have introduced a naturally occurring plant-based odorant known as grapefruit mercaptan or p-Menthene-8-thiol with a chemical purity of 99%. Mercaptans, also known as thiols, are organic compounds containing a sulfur atom bonded to a hydrogen atom (-SH group) in their chemical structure.
